Abstract

As the world becomes more concerned about the environment, people are quickly moving from traditional energy sources to switch to cleaner energy, especially electricity. This is reflected in the growing interest and market share of electric cars and motorcycles. The cigarette market has also seen a decline since the emergence of e-cigarettes. Although e-cigarettes can be considered a better and cheaper alternative in the long run, their function is still the same as regular cigarettes. The common phenomenon and problem that has always pervaded the tobacco and nicotine industry is that when consumers spend money, they expect that money to be spent on things that are useful in the short and long term. Furthermore, tobacco and nicotine manufacturers have done lots of research on their products in such a way that the product will have less risk compared to traditional cigarettes, and this has become one of the ways the company to market their products. Despite aggressive tobacco control measures, Indonesia remains one of the countries with the highest number of smokers. IQOS, a product by PT. HM. Sampoerna tbk (Philip Moris International Affiliate), has been introduced as a potentially less harmful alternative to traditional cigarettes. This is a descriptive conceptual paper to understand how service quality influences customer satisfaction and loyalty in the context of IQOS users, with a focus on the mediating roles of customer satisfaction and health awareness among IQOS users in the Jabodetabek area. Using quantitative research design, data will be collected through online questionnaires distributed to IQOS users in the Jabodetabek area. The analysis will be conducted using Partial Least Squares Structural Equation Modeling (PLS-SEM). Keywords: E-cigarettes, Health awareness, Service quality, Customer satisfaction, Customer loyalty.
